services: frontend: image: awesome/webapp monitoring: image: awesome/monitoring backend: volumes: - type: volume source: db-data target: /data volume: nocopy: true - type: bind source: /var/run/postgres/postgres.sock target: /var/run/postgres/postgres.sock depends_on: - monitoring extends: service: frontend ports: - "8000:5010" links: - "db:database" db: image: postgres volumes: db-data: